Statement: There exist a polynomial P such that P ( x) − cos ( x) ≤ 10 − 6 for all (real) x. My answer: False. All polynomials of a degree n ≥ 1 are unbounded as x tends to infinity. A polynomial of degree n = 0 is bounded only when it is in the form y = a (horizontal line) but this will not help because cos ( x) varies between ...

WebThe 2. degree polynomial x² + 2x + 1 is composed of (x + 1) * (x + 1), which can also be written as (x + 1)². Even though both factors have their x-intersection at the same x-value (x = -1), there are still two of them. This is called a double root. You will get those whenever you multiply a binomial with itself (whenever you square it). WebJul 9, 2024 · The degree of order which to use is a Hyperparameter, and we need to choose it wisely. But using a high degree of polynomial tries to overfit the data, and for smaller values of degree, the model tries to underfit, so we need to find the optimum value of a degree. Polynomial Regression models are usually fitted with the method of least squares.
